In the realm of industrial fluid control, the stainless steel electric V-ball valve stands out as a reliable and efficient solution for managing the flow of various media. Its unique design and material composition make it an ideal choice for a wide range of applications, particularly in harsh and corrosive environments.

The stainless steel electric V-ball valve is constructed using high-grade stainless steel, which offers exceptional corrosion resistance. This material’s inherent ability to withstand aggressive chemicals and acids ensures the valve’s longevity and reliability, even when handling corrosive fluids. Its durability is further enhanced by the valve’s precision engineering and robust construction, making it suitable for high-pressure and high-temperature applications.

The V-shaped ball design of this valve is particularly noteworthy. It allows for precise control of fluid flow, providing a linear relationship between the valve’s position and the flow rate. This feature is crucial in applications where accurate metering or throttling is required. Additionally, the V-ball design also ensures a tight seal, minimizing the risk of leaks and ensuring optimal performance. The electric actuation of the stainless steel V-ball valve adds another layer of convenience and efficiency. With the ability to be remotely controlled, this valve can be easily integrated into automated systems, allowing for precise and timely adjustments to fluid flow. This not only reduces the need for manual intervention but also enhances the overall safety and efficiency of the industrial process.
